SUMMARY

Livin’ in the Hood is about a group of friends who grew up in Harlem, New York, around the drugs, gangs and killings. Most of them knew what they wanted to do with their lives. Tanya Jones was a student and worked as a cashier at the supermarket. Chris Jones was just a kid who hung out until he got a job as a manager to remove himself from the thug life of selling drugs and hustling to make a dollar. Most of the guys or girls either worked or went to school. Tony was one who didn’t care one way or the other. Michael opened up his own gym; Susan worked at the supermarket with Tanya; and Jay, Paul, Keisha, Tina and Teresa were just friends who also lived in the hood. Aunt Naomi was a registered nurse and the aunt of Tanya and Chris.Burton, Tracey is the author of 'Livin' in the Hood', published 2007 under ISBN 9781424133765 and ISBN 1424133769.
